The Brau Ring GmbH & Co. KG (after his own case also BRAU RING) is a joint venture company private breweries in Germany, Austria and Switzerland, based in Wetzlar . It currently includes 220 companies with an annual production of around 6.5 million hectoliters, including almost all medium-sized brewing companies in Switzerland.

history

The cooperation began on the initiative of Manfred Gebhardt-Euler (1938–2018) in 1973 with 70 breweries and had the aim of ensuring the variety, regionality and quality of beer brewing. At the beginning, the focus was on strengthening the position vis-à-vis corporations by bundling purchasing activities.

today

In the meantime, in addition to joint purchasing, the cooperation companies are also offered training courses on topics relating to brewing, but also framework agreements on insurance, GEMA, IT, vehicles, communication and the procurement of spare parts.

seal of quality

The Brau-Ring quality seal has been awarded to medium-sized private breweries since it was founded. They have to have a strong position in the regional market and have annual independent audits carried out. In February 2019, 27 breweries carried this seal. The seal is partly awarded by the prime minister, state parliament presidents and state ministers.
